Merge #14796: rpc: Pass argument descriptions to RPCHelpMan
fabca42c68 RPCHelpMan: Add space after colons in extended description (MarcoFalke) fafd040f73 rpc: Add description to fundrawtransaction vout_index (MarcoFalke) 1db0096f61 rpc: Pass argument descriptions to RPCHelpMan (MarcoFalke) Pull request description: This will normalize the type names and formatting for the rpc arguments Tree-SHA512: 6ab344882f0fed36046ab4636cb2fa5d2479c6aae22666ca9a0d067edbb9eff8de98010ad97c8ce40ab532d15d1ae67120a561b0bf3da837090d7de427679f4f
